The user journey is a critical framework that outlines the steps a user takes when interacting with a product or service. It encompasses every touchpoint, from the initial awareness of the product to the eventual adoption and continued use. Understanding this journey is essential for businesses aiming to create a seamless onboarding experience.
By mapping out the user journey, organisations can identify potential pain points and opportunities for enhancement, ensuring that users feel supported at every stage. To effectively understand the user journey, it is vital to engage in user research. This can involve surveys, interviews, and usability testing to gather insights into user behaviours and expectations.
For instance, a software company might discover that new users often struggle with the initial setup of their application. By recognising this challenge, the company can tailor its onboarding process to address these specific concerns, ultimately leading to higher user satisfaction and retention rates. Additionally, creating user personas based on demographic and psychographic data can help in visualising the different paths users may take, allowing for a more nuanced approach to onboarding.
Summary
- Understanding the User Journey:
- Map out the user journey to identify pain points and opportunities for improvement.
- Consider the user’s perspective and emotions at each stage of the journey.
- Creating Clear and Engaging Content:
- Use simple language and visuals to communicate key messages effectively.
- Tailor content to the target audience and their preferences.
- Simplifying the Sign-Up Process:
- Minimize the number of steps and fields required for sign-up.
- Offer alternative sign-up methods such as social media or single sign-on.
- Guiding Users through Key Features:
- Provide interactive tours or tooltips to highlight important features.
- Gradually introduce advanced features as users become more familiar with the platform.
- Providing Helpful Tutorials and Resources:
- Offer a variety of tutorials in different formats to cater to different learning styles.
- Create a knowledge base or FAQ section for users to easily access information.
- Encouraging User Interaction and Feedback:
- Prompt users to provide feedback at various touchpoints in the onboarding process.
- Foster a sense of community by encouraging users to interact with each other.
- Personalizing the Onboarding Experience:
- Use data to personalize the onboarding experience for each user.
- Tailor recommendations and content based on user preferences and behaviour.
- Monitoring and Iterating the Onboarding Process:
- Continuously monitor user behaviour and feedback to identify areas for improvement.
- Regularly iterate and test new onboarding strategies to enhance the user experience.
Creating Clear and Engaging Content
Effective Content Strategies
For instance, a mobile app might incorporate short video tutorials that demonstrate key functionalities, making it easier for users to grasp complex concepts quickly. Moreover, the tone and style of the content should resonate with the target audience. A professional software tool aimed at corporate clients may adopt a formal tone, while a lifestyle app targeting younger users might benefit from a more casual and playful approach.
The Power of Storytelling
The use of storytelling can also enhance engagement; by framing the onboarding experience as a journey or adventure, users are more likely to feel invested in their progress. This narrative technique can transform mundane instructions into an exciting exploration of what the product has to offer.
Creating an Immersive Experience
By incorporating engaging content and storytelling techniques, the onboarding process can be transformed into an immersive experience that captivates users and motivates them to explore the product’s features.
Simplifying the Sign-Up Process
A streamlined sign-up process is crucial for reducing friction and encouraging users to complete their registration. Complicated forms with excessive fields can deter potential users from proceeding, leading to high abandonment rates. To simplify this process, businesses should focus on minimising the number of required fields and only asking for essential information at the outset.
For instance, allowing users to sign up using their social media accounts can significantly reduce barriers to entry while also providing valuable data for personalisation. In addition to simplifying the form itself, providing clear instructions and visual cues can enhance the user experience. Progress indicators can inform users how far along they are in the sign-up process, alleviating any anxiety about lengthy forms.
Furthermore, incorporating real-time validation can help users correct errors as they fill out their information, preventing frustration later on. By prioritising ease of use during sign-up, companies can create a positive first impression that sets the tone for the rest of the onboarding experience.
Guiding Users through Key Features
Key Features | Guidance Metrics |
---|---|
Onboarding | Percentage of users completing onboarding process |
Tutorials | Number of users accessing tutorials |
Feature Tours | Percentage of users completing feature tours |
Help Centre Usage | Number of help centre searches |
Once users have successfully signed up, guiding them through key features is essential for ensuring they understand how to derive value from the product. This can be achieved through interactive walkthroughs or tooltips that highlight important functionalities as users navigate the interface. For example, a project management tool might use a guided tour to showcase how to create tasks, assign team members, and set deadlines, thereby demonstrating its core capabilities in a practical context.
Additionally, contextual help can be integrated into the user interface to provide assistance when needed. This could take the form of pop-up tips or FAQs that appear when users hover over certain elements or encounter challenges. By proactively offering guidance at critical moments, businesses can empower users to explore features independently while still feeling supported.
This approach not only enhances user confidence but also encourages deeper engagement with the product.
Providing Helpful Tutorials and Resources
To further enrich the onboarding experience, providing comprehensive tutorials and resources is paramount. These materials can take various forms, including written guides, video tutorials, webinars, and community forums. By offering diverse formats, businesses cater to different learning preferences and ensure that users have access to information in a way that suits them best.
For instance, a software platform might host live webinars where users can ask questions in real-time while also providing recorded sessions for those who prefer self-paced learning. Moreover, creating a dedicated help centre or knowledge base can serve as a valuable repository of information for users seeking assistance beyond the initial onboarding phase. This resource should be easily accessible and well-organised, allowing users to find answers quickly without feeling overwhelmed.
Including search functionality and categorising content by topic can significantly enhance usability. By investing in robust educational resources, companies not only facilitate smoother onboarding but also foster long-term user engagement.
Encouraging User Interaction and Feedback
User interaction is a vital component of an effective onboarding process. Encouraging new users to engage with the product actively helps solidify their understanding and fosters a sense of ownership over their experience. This can be achieved through gamification elements such as badges or rewards for completing specific tasks during onboarding.
For example, an e-learning platform might offer certificates for completing introductory courses, motivating users to explore further. Feedback mechanisms are equally important in this context. Providing users with opportunities to share their thoughts on the onboarding experience allows companies to gather valuable insights into what works well and what needs improvement.
This could involve simple surveys or more interactive methods such as feedback forms embedded within the product interface. By actively seeking user input and demonstrating a commitment to continuous improvement, businesses can build trust and loyalty among their user base.
Personalizing the Onboarding Experience
Personalisation is increasingly becoming a cornerstone of effective onboarding strategies. Tailoring the onboarding experience based on user preferences and behaviours not only enhances engagement but also makes users feel valued. This can be achieved through various means, such as customising content based on user demographics or previous interactions with the product.
For instance, an e-commerce platform might recommend specific products or categories based on a user’s browsing history during onboarding. Additionally, leveraging data analytics can provide insights into user behaviour patterns that inform personalisation efforts. By analysing how different segments of users interact with the product, companies can create targeted onboarding experiences that resonate with specific groups.
For example, if data reveals that new users from a particular industry tend to struggle with certain features, tailored tutorials addressing those challenges can be developed. This level of personalisation not only enhances user satisfaction but also drives higher retention rates.
Monitoring and Iterating the Onboarding Process
The final aspect of an effective onboarding strategy involves ongoing monitoring and iteration of the process itself. Collecting data on user engagement metrics—such as completion rates for onboarding tasks or time spent on specific features—can provide valuable insights into how well the onboarding experience is performing. Analysing this data allows businesses to identify trends and areas for improvement.
Regularly revisiting and refining the onboarding process ensures that it remains relevant as user needs evolve over time. A/B testing different approaches can also yield insights into which methods resonate best with users. For instance, experimenting with varying lengths of onboarding tutorials or different styles of content delivery can help determine what maximises user engagement.
By committing to continuous improvement through monitoring and iteration, companies can create an adaptive onboarding experience that evolves alongside their user base, ultimately leading to greater satisfaction and loyalty over time.
If you’re looking to enhance your website’s user onboarding experience, you may also be interested in reading an article on revolutionizing the web: the latest trends in web development. This article explores how incorporating cutting-edge web development techniques can help create a more engaging and user-friendly website. By staying up-to-date with the latest trends in web development, you can ensure that your website not only looks great but also functions seamlessly for your users.
FAQs
What is user onboarding for websites?
User onboarding for websites refers to the process of guiding new users through the features and functionality of a website in order to help them understand how to use it effectively. This process typically includes tutorials, tooltips, and other forms of guidance to help users get started.
Why is user onboarding important for websites?
User onboarding is important for websites because it helps new users to quickly understand how to use the website, which can lead to increased user satisfaction and retention. A well-designed onboarding process can also help to reduce user frustration and support a positive user experience.
What are some user onboarding tips for websites?
Some user onboarding tips for websites include:
– Keep it simple and focused on the most important features
– Use clear and concise language in your instructions
– Provide interactive tutorials and walkthroughs
– Use visual cues such as arrows and highlights to draw attention to key elements
– Offer incentives for completing the onboarding process, such as discounts or rewards
How can user onboarding help to improve website conversion rates?
User onboarding can help to improve website conversion rates by guiding new users through the process of signing up or making a purchase. By providing clear instructions and support during this critical stage, user onboarding can help to reduce friction and increase the likelihood that users will complete the desired action.
What are some common mistakes to avoid in user onboarding for websites?
Some common mistakes to avoid in user onboarding for websites include:
– Overwhelming users with too much information
– Failing to provide clear instructions or guidance
– Neglecting to test and iterate on the onboarding process
– Not personalising the onboarding experience for different user segments
– Focusing solely on the initial onboarding process and neglecting ongoing support and guidance